The certificate programs offered at UQTR whose accumulation and arrangement make it possible to obtain the degree of bachelor of arts are identified in the lists below (profiles A, B, C, D and E). Obtaining the BA grade is possible insofar as the training envisaged consists of an integrative axis, ie at least 2 certificates of the same profile. Depending on the chosen profile, courses may be imposed on the student for the issuance of the grade by accumulation.
Concentrations, profiles, pathways
LIST OF PROFILES
Three certificates of the same profile (A, B, C or D)
At least 2 certificates of the same profile (A, B, C or D) and a certificate in another accepted profile
At least 2 certificates of the same profile (A, B, C or D) and a set of courses
Candidates cannot combine two profile E certificates to obtain the cumulative grade.
The student must have completed 90 different credits .

Skills, training requirements
COMPULSORY COURSES (ACCORDING TO THE COMBINATION AND LAYOUT OF THE TRAINING):
Note: the following list of courses may be modified without notice. Students in profiles A, B and C must take a course in research methodology.
1. "Research Methodology" component (maximum 3 credits):
Profile A
ARV1008 Research in Arts, Sciences and Technologies (3 credits)
HST1015 Introduction to historical research (3 credits)
GSO1001 Applied Social Science Research Methodology I (3 credits) (LCT)
LFR1058 Initiation to research (3 credits) (literary studies)
PBX1014 Art and Research (3 credits)
PHI1094 Methodology and Argumentation (3 credits)
Profile B
GSO1001 Applied Social Science Research Methodology I (3 credits) (LCT)
LFR1058 Initiation to research (3 credits) (literary studies)
Profile C
GSO1001 Applied Social Science Research Methodology I (3 credits) (LCT)
PSY1005 Research Method in Psychology I (3 credits)
